Nodejs ejs用什么编辑器编辑最方便

Nodejs ejs用什么编辑器编辑最方便

我用记事本notepad编辑ejs,感觉很不方便,代码没有字体颜色区分,高亮显示,不知道各位大神都是用什么编辑ejs的

6 回复

Node.js EJS 使用什么编辑器编辑最方便

在开发 Node.js 应用程序时,EJS(Embedded JavaScript templates)是一种非常流行的模板引擎。选择一个合适的编辑器可以极大地提高开发效率和代码质量。以下是一些推荐的编辑器,它们都提供了对 EJS 文件的强大支持。

1. Visual Studio Code (VSCode)

Visual Studio Code 是目前最受欢迎的代码编辑器之一,它具有丰富的插件生态系统,可以显著增强开发体验。

安装插件: 你可以安装一些专门为 EJS 提供支持的插件,例如 EJS Language Support

# 打开 VSCode 的扩展市场
# 搜索 "EJS Language Support" 并安装

使用示例: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title><%= title %></title>
</head>
<body>
    <h1>Welcome to <%= appName %></h1>
    <% if (isLoggedIn) { %>
        <p>You are logged in as <%= username %>.</p>
    <% } else { %>
        <p>Please <a href="/login">log in</a> to continue.</p>
    <% } %>
</body>
</html>

在 VSCode 中,上述 EJS 代码会根据语法自动高亮显示,使得阅读和编写代码更加方便。

2. Sublime Text

Sublime Text 是另一个强大的文本编辑器,同样支持多种语言,并且可以通过插件增强功能。

安装插件: 安装 EJS 插件来支持 EJS 文件。

# 打开 Sublime Text
# 使用 Package Control 安装 "EJS"

3. Atom

Atom 是 GitHub 开源的一款文本编辑器,同样支持通过插件增强功能。

安装插件: 安装 language-ejs 插件来支持 EJS 文件。

# 打开 Atom
# 进入设置 -> 安装,搜索并安装 "language-ejs"

总结

选择合适的编辑器可以显著提升开发体验。Visual Studio Code 因其强大的插件系统和丰富的功能,成为许多开发者的选择。如果你更喜欢轻量级的编辑器,Sublime TextAtom 也是不错的选择。这些编辑器都提供了对 EJS 文件的高亮显示和语法支持,使得编写和维护代码变得更加简单。


sublime 加个eje的语法插件

有中文版的吗

webstorm 7 已经支持…

WebStorm 7 支持EJS了 真心给力 不过貌似在引用路径上有些问题

使用Node.js和EJS模板引擎时,选择一个合适的代码编辑器可以显著提高开发效率。一些流行的编辑器如Visual Studio Code、Sublime Text和Atom都提供了对EJS语法的出色支持。以下是几个推荐的编辑器及其优点:

1. Visual Studio Code (VSCode)

  • 优点:
    • 免费且开源。
    • 强大的插件生态系统,可以通过安装EJS Language Support插件来获得EJS语法高亮、自动完成等功能。
    • 集成Git支持。
    • 可以轻松调试Node.js应用。
  • 安装步骤:
    1. 安装VSCode: 下载地址
    2. 打开VSCode并进入扩展市场(Extensions Marketplace)。
    3. 搜索EJS Language Support插件并安装。

示例代码: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title><%= title %></title>
</head>
<body>
    <h1>Welcome to <%= appName %></h1>
    <% if (isLoggedIn) { %>
        <p>You are logged in!</p>
    <% } else { %>
        <p>Please log in.</p>
    <% } %>
</body>
</html>

2. Sublime Text

  • 优点:
    • 快速且轻量级。
    • 丰富的插件系统,通过安装EJS包可以获得良好的语法支持。
    • 跨平台。
  • 安装步骤:
    1. 安装Sublime Text: 下载地址
    2. 打开Sublime Text并进入Package Control。
    3. 在搜索框中输入EJS并安装。

3. Atom

  • 优点:
    • 开源且免费。
    • 强大的插件系统,通过安装language-ejs包来获得语法高亮。
    • 界面美观且可自定义。
  • 安装步骤:
    1. 安装Atom: 下载地址
    2. 打开Atom并进入设置页面(Settings)。
    3. 导航到Install标签页,搜索language-ejs并安装。

选择上述任何一种编辑器都能极大地提升你的开发体验,并使EJS模板编写更加高效和愉快。

回到顶部